Artisan Bread Trends

Bread has always been a staple in our diets, but we have recently witnessed a surge in the popularity of artisan-style bread.

With more people spending time at home and seeking comfort in cooking, baking bread has become a therapeutic and rewarding activity. This blog post delves into the exciting artisan-style bread trends that have captivated bakers and bread enthusiasts over the past few years.

Sourdough Reigns Supreme

You have to mention the sourdough craze before discussing artisan-style bread. Sourdough bread gained massive popularity during the pandemic and continues to hold its ground as a beloved bread trend. Its tangy flavour and chewy texture, achieved through natural fermentation, have made it a favourite among home bakers. The art of maintaining a sourdough starter has become an engaging and educational journey for many bread enthusiasts.

Adventurous Flavour Combinations

Artisan bread is all about experimentation, and bakers have taken this opportunity to create exciting flavour combinations. From adding herbs, spices, and seeds to incorporating fruits, cheeses, and even chocolate, artisan bakers have pushed the boundaries of traditional bread recipes. These unique flavours enhance the taste and offer a delightful surprise with each bite.

Artistic Bread Scoring

Artisan bread is a treat for the palate and a feast for the eyes. Bread scoring, the practice of making decorative cuts on the bread’s surface, has become an art form in itself. Bakers are weaving intricate patterns, geometric shapes, and personalized designs into their loaves, transforming bread into a visually stunning masterpiece.

Local and Sustainable Ingredients

With a growing consciousness towards sustainable living, artisan bakers have been focusing on using local and responsibly sourced ingredients. By collaborating with local farmers and mills, bakers are supporting the community and ensuring the freshest and highest-quality ingredients in their bread. This trend encourages a stronger connection between consumers, bakers, and the environment.

There has been a resurgence of interest in artisan-style bread, driven by the desire for homemade goodness and the pursuit of culinary creativity. From the enduring love for sourdough to the exploration of diverse flavours, the world of artisan bread continues to evolve. As bakers experiment with ingredients, techniques, and designs, the future of artisan bread promises even more exciting and delicious possibilities.
